Where:
Emonth = mass of the specific HAP emitted per total mass of puncture sealants used at the puncture sealant affected source per month, grams per megagram.
HAPi = mass percent, expressed as a decimal, of the specific HAP in puncture sealant i, including any application booth dilution, determined in accordance with paragraph (c) of this section for puncture sealants used in the month in processes that are not routed to a control device.
TPSEALi = total mass of puncture sealant i used in the month in processes that are not routed to a control device, gram.
n = number of puncture sealants used in the month in processes that are not routed to a control device.
HAPj = mass percent, expressed as a decimal, of the specific HAP, in puncture sealant j, including any application booth dilution, determined in accordance with paragraph (c) of this section, for puncture sealants used in the month in processes that are routed to a control device during operating days, which are defined as days when the control system is operating within the operating range established during the performance test and when monitoring data are collected.
TPSEALj = total mass of puncture sealant j used in the month in processes that are routed to a control device during all operating days, grams.
EFF = efficiency of the control system determined during the performance test (capture system efficiency multiplied by the control device efficiency), percent.
m = number of puncture sealants used in the month that are routed to a control device during all operating days.
HAPk = mass percent, expressed as a decimal, of the specific HAP, in puncture sealant k, including any application booth dilution, for puncture sealants used in the month in processes that are routed to a control device during non-control operating days, which are defined as days when either the control system is not operating within the operating range established during the performance test or when monitoring data are not collected.
TPSEALk = total mass of total mass of puncture sealant k used in the month in processes that are routed to a control device during all non-control operating days, grams.
p = number of puncture sealants used in the month that are routed to a control device during all non-control operating days.
